When renovating a home, it might be a good idea to think ahead and visualize the bathroom ensembles as they will be when they are finished to better decide which bathrooms to choose.
Sean Murphy of ChicoER.com noted that there are several different products available on the market, from whirlpool tubs to traditional soaking tubs, as well as options with legs and an air tub, which has holes in the bottom to allow air to flow through. Another important consideration to take into account is the shape: people can choose between round, triangular or oval, although most owners would opt for a rectangular bathtub.
“With so many different types of bathtubs, varying degrees of comfort, and a variety of shapes and sizes, you can really personalize and get creative with a new accessory,” observed Murphy.
When it comes to sinks, Independent Online recently suggested that it might be an idea to include two sinks side by side to ease morning congestion when family members are trying to get to work or school.
The Independent Online went on to say that it can offer extra convenience in a high-traffic area, ensuring there’s room for everyone, and could be a perfect move for anyone who doesn’t have the space to build a separate bathroom.
He advised homeowners to ensure there is at least 750mm between each sink, so two people can use the area at the same time.
Other tips included installing toilets in confined spaces and placing bathrooms under sloped ceilings, while installing underfloor heating could be a great solution to keep the bathroom warm.
